Police Seeking Florida Man Suspected Of Biting Baby

Follow CBSMIAMI.COM: Facebook | Twitter

PINELLAS PARK, Fla. (CBSMiami/AP) — Florida authorities are searching for a man accused of kicking, punching and biting an 11-month old baby.

Pinellas Park police say Glen Franklin Neal Jr., 31, is wanted on an attempted murder charge.

The child was brought to All Children's Hospital in St. Petersburg on Sunday, suffering from a severe head injury. Investigators say they believe Neal abused the boy, who remains in serious condition with bleeding on the brain.

Police haven't confirmed Neal's relationship to the boy but say he was responsible for the child's care.

Anyone with information about Neal's whereabouts is asked to call authorities.

Neal's criminal history includes arrests on charges of child neglect, resisting arrest, fleeing to elude, cocaine possession and battery on a law enforcement officer.
